I noticed that most of you are interested in the apartments at Jefferson and not Martin Hall. Is this dorm a bad place to stay? What do the current students think about Martin hall in general?
Thanks in advance!👍
You get what you pay for, basically. If you really don't care about where you live, it's a great deal. It's also right next to the building you'll have tons of classes (unless they've moved you all for the year).
There really isn't any "great" housing in the area unless you are paying WAY above the median rent price. Most buildings are old/falling apart/have issues (water pressure, drainage, rats, roaches, etc...). A few of my friends have lucked out in nice/renovated units, but most live in "eh" housing. Was debating buying a condo but 4yrs wasn't long enough to hold, then debated renting a row home...but then discovered that utilities ran $200-$300 (asked several sources), which was more than 3x what I paid back home in "expensive" CA. Low/high rise apartments with utilities included are your best bet IMO.
Word of warning: My bias is that I have lived in relatively new construction all my life, so coming to this city was a total shock. I had no idea buildings this old (without any real historic factor to them) were kept around. I guess razing buildings just because they're old isn't the norm around here 👎
